// Fixture: tax-rate lookup cache (Drossel billing module).
// Seeds three invented jurisdictions with fixed rates so cache
// eviction tests are deterministic. TTL is pinned to 60s here;
// production uses 15m. Do not reuse these rates in integration
// environments — they are intentionally wrong. The fixture's
// refresh call hits the mock Tarbeck rates service, which
// expects the token below.

login token, yajeg-fawif: eyJhbGciOiJIUzI1NiIsInR5cCI6IkpXVCJ9.eyJzdWIiOiIEdPQYnZXaZIn0.HSRTnYZBx0Qc

## Brimscale CLI: Environments Overview

Brimscale, our batch image resizing CLI, runs against three environments: sandbox, staging, and production. Sandbox is freely writable and resets nightly; staging mirrors production data on a weekly snapshot; production requires release-manager approval for any destructive batch operation. Each environment has its own worker pool sizing and output bucket, so always confirm which target you are releasing against. The production environment currently uses the configuration values below.

service settings:
[sorys]
port = 8000
team = eliius
host = sorys.novacstack.example
region = south-3
access_code = ac_f66665
timeout_ms = 250

Subject: DocLint on-call basics

Welcome to the rotation. DocLint runs on every merge to the Quillworth docs repo and blocks builds on broken anchors, stale version tags, and missing frontmatter. Most pages are noise from auto-generated API stubs; silence those via the override list, don't patch the generator. If DocLint itself crashes, restart the worker pool before escalating to the Penrow team. Triage steps, override syntax, and escalation order are on the internal runbook page.

dashboard of yahaf-kawep = https://grafana.nelvrocorp.internal/spaces/projects/spaces/364313bfe15e

Hi facilities folks,

Heads up that a contractor from Pellam Joinery starts Monday and will be with us all week fitting out the level 5 kitchen at Ashgate Court. She'll sign in each morning at the front desk, so no need for daily escorts — just wave her through once she's got her visitor lanyard. She'll need to get into the loading bay corridor for deliveries, though, and that door is badge-only. For the week, she can use the temporary pass code below.

door code, kaguf-fafof: bdg-TT-0